3 poems for the clinically depressed
I love you
also love loves you
you've always loved love
doesn't love feel good
also love doesn't exist
love is like magic
it doesn't exist
love is also like you
because I've never met you
but you're magic too
hypothetical you
~
my eyes open
brain catching up
blink, blink, blink
what's different today?
same bedroom, same bed sheets
limbs and organs intact
no foul smells, or wetness
then a thought, am I dead?
a deep breath
yes it seems I've died
this is what dead feels like
so should I just lie here or go back to sleep?
~
Stock photo woman
There is a stock photo woman
real still, looking over her right shoulder,
crouched and glaring
caught on camera mid-squat;
as if she found an open man hole
and just jumped in,
clothes suggesting family wealth,
possibly an inheritance,
she makes filthy sewers feel luxurious:
perched mouth, hair cascading,
down to earth, yet sophisticated
but oh lord, says, the stock photo woman:
they chase me around
force me to dress
nobody asks what's in my soul
underneath these clothes and makeup
her deepest concealed desire
a small bite of
pie
